Cajun Red Beans Recipe
- 1 lb red kidney beans soaked and liquid removed
- 2 lb ham or possibly turkey ham -- cubed
- 2 lrg onions -- minced
- 3 clv garlic -- chopped
- 1 tsp black pepper coarsely grnd
- 3 quart water
- 1 1/2 Tbsp. cajun seasoning
- 1 tsp Tabasco sauce
- 1 lb smoked sausage (andouille, pref.) - sliced
- In a large kettle bring all ingredients to a boil, except sausage.
- Simmer till beans are soft and gravy thickens-3-4 hrs.
- Stir occasionally.
- Stir in sausage 2 hrs before serving.
- (Total cook time about 6 hrs) Serve over warm rice.
- *To help thicken sauce, mash about 1 c. soft beans and return to gravy.
- Also beans can be soaked and softened using the microwave instead of overnight.
- *2 tsp.
- of Tabasco will be VERY warm & spicy.
